> I have the opportunity to get a Quadra 660 AV for running NetBSD.
>
> It seem reading the site that the onboard Sonic DP83932 ethernet port is
> not supported.

The onboard ethernet should work fine under NetBSD.  It uses the MACE driver,
so its device name
will be mc0.

> The Q660AV has three nubus port, but just one is avaible.

The 660AV has only one Nubus port and it requires a PDS-to-Nubus adapter to
use it.  You
can find these for sale at http://www.nexcomp.com/motherboard.html.  I think
they are about $29.00.

>
>
> but i need two ethernet ports (one to a hub, one to a cable "modem").
>

With the PDS-to-Nubus adapter, a second ethernet card can be used with the
660AV.  I
used an Asante card plus built-in ethernet on an 840AV and it worked fine.
The 840AV uses
the same chips as the 660AV.
